RFID Sensors: Measurement software launched

From Confectionery News, France ... Another temperature measurement concept to have been recently launched is Syscan International’s new RFID-based Tempasure solution for monitoring shipments ...

TempaSure® includes a PDA (Personal Digital Assistant) with CF expansion pack, Syscan’s CF reader and software in combination with KSW Microtec's TempSens RFID label which can be adhered to any packaged product. The label can be programmed to record temperature data at regular intervals or to record data only when the product temperature is outside certain pre-programmed parameters. At any time during transportation or indeed after the period of shipment, the data on the RFID label can be collected via the CF reader, which is attached to a handheld device and transmitted wirelessly or otherwise, to a laptop or PC.

The Syscan RFID Reader with Compact Flash Interface (CF Reader) is a contactless read-write device for a broad range of 13,56 MHz tags. The reader plugs into standard CF slots or PCMCIA (via adapter) slots of handhelds, organizers, tablets, laptops or PCs without additional hardware.

Business is looking more and more at RFID as the preferred Automatic Identification and Data Capture technology because of its accuracy, longevity and cost effectiveness over other systems; in particular barcode. While barcodes do provide a form of electronic recognition, they do not deliver on tasks that require consistency, integrity and longevity. The problems with barcodes are largely eliminated by the correct choice of RFID tags and reader systems.

Syscan currently carries two different types of RFID based temperature monitoring devices in its product line. Both can be used to monitor products in the supply chain. The tags have a memory capacity that stores the time and temperature of the product as it travels to its destination. Temperature ranges and recording intervals are easily programmable using Syscan's software..

i-Q8T & i-Q32T ILR Technology Transponders (UHF), i-Q8T & i-Q32T Features:

Range 100 meters, Frequencies of 866 and/or 916 mHz, 8k or 32k configuration, Crystal controlled time, Updateable firmware, Additional CPU memory, Software Battery monitoring, Hour meter, Tag Differentiation, 1200 or 32000 Temperature monitoring blocks, Available in waterproof format, LED pick-to-light option
